You are on page 1of 4

AIX 6.1 TL Upgrade using multibos TL Upgrade using multibos on AIX 6.1.

The system will be moved from 6100 0! to 6100 0" #TL! to TL"$.
1. PreRequisite chec s on the ser!er to be upgraded ". #reate a bac up o$ the s%stem &. Pre!ie'(#reate the multibos standb% )*+ instance ,. -hile still at the multibos prompt. chec i$ there is an /0IX loc on1 s%smgt.cimser!er.pegasus.rte. 2. Pre!ie'(Patch the *+ in the standb% instance 6. 3eri$% the osle!el in the standb% instance a$ter the update 4. *ptionall%1 I$ required to return to the pre5update )*+ image .

1. PreRequisite chec s on the ser!er to be upgraded a. %he&' the &urrent ()* level+

oslevel s

b. ,erify the &urrent os install+

lppchk -v

c.

-ealth &he&' and gather server details+

./oracle_patches/andrew/Health_check >> /tmp/server_name_health_check.out

(where server_name is the system_name)

d. .oot Image ,erifi&ation


The hd/ logi&al volume holds your boot image. .efore starting your update0all pro&ess. 1irst2 find out whi&h dis' &ontains your hd/ logi&al volume . lslv -m hd5
hd/+3)A L4 441 4,1 0001 0001 hdis'0

3e5t2 verify your boot image it &an be su&&essfully re&reated using the hdis'6 from above and by using )dev)ipldevi&e.

bosboot -ad /dev/hdisk


bosboot+ .oot image is 7/!8/ /19 byte blo&'s.

bosboot -ad /dev/ipldevice


bosboot+ .oot image is 7/!8/ /19 byte blo&'s.

If either of these two &ommands fail for any reason2 please &all the I.: support &enter for resolution before pro&eeding.

". #reate a bac up If something should go wrong2 it is good to have a ba&'up. The following ba&'up is preformed from a 3I: master server2 ba&'ing up the &lient #power9$ that will be updated. mksysb -i -e /oracle_patches/mksysb_den/server_name.mksysb.!.".# (where server_name is the system name) &. Pre!ie'(#reate the multibos standb% )*+ instance ;emove any pervious stanby .(* instan&es2 so we &an update a &lean environment. multibos -$ ...
;eturn *tatus < *U%%=**

%reate a standby .(* #.ase (perating *ystem$ instan&e using the multibos &ommand. Initially you should run a preview operation+ multibos -%sp ...
;eturn *tatus < *U%%=**

3ow we a&tually run the &ommand without preview mode. This may ta'e a while even two. multibos -%s >e &an a&tually now enter the se&ondary .(* instan&e li'e a &hroot and &he&' the oslevel+ multibos -&
6100 0! 0? 1916

,. -hile still at the multibos prompt. chec i$ there is an /0IX loc on1 s%smgt.cimser!er.pegasus.rte. b% e6ecuting the $ollo'ing command1

/usr/sbin/em'r -(

If there is a lo&' remove the given =1IX by e5e&uting the following &ommand+

/usr/sbin/em'r -r -) *+,-% label>

=5ample+ /usr/sbin/emgr -r -L 814132

(n&e &ompleted type+ e.it 2. Pre!ie'(Patch the *+ in the standb% instance 4review TL update multibos -%acp -l /oracle_patches/in/radir/patches/!"
... Log file is )et&)multibos)logs)op.alog ;eturn *tatus < *U%%=**

-0)1&(2

3ow we &an run the update without the p option multibos -%ac -l /oracle_patches/in/radir/patches/!"
;eturn *tatus < *U%%=**

-0)1&(2

6. 3eri$% the osle!el in the standb% instance a$ter the update %he&' the oslevel+ multibos -&
6100 0" 07 1778

A +%stem reboot 'ill be required to acti!ate the upgraded )*+ 4. *ptionall%1 I$ required to return to the pre5update )*+ image. If ne&essary you &an return to the initial TL2 @ust &hange the boot order+ bootlist -m normal -o
hdis'0 blv<hd/ pathid<0 hdis'0 blv<bos0hd/ pathid<0

bootlist -m normal hdisk blv3bos_hd5 hdisk blv3hd5 bootlist -m normal -o


hdis'0 blv<bos0hd/ pathid<0 hdis'0 blv<hd/ pathid<0

oslevel -s
617757857&51&&9

;eboot the server and &he&' with oslevel. oslevel -s

6100 0! 0? 1916

*o we are now ba&' on the initial TL.

You might also like